Without further ado, the recipe!
Buffalo Chicken FlatbreadPrep timeCook timeTotal timeAuthor: Jane MaynardIngredients- Naan bread
- Alouette Buffalo Cheddar Soft Spread
- Cooked chicken
- Mozzarella cheese
- Blue cheese dressing
- Hot sauce
- Chopped green onions (optional)
Instructions- Preheat oven to 400ºF.
- Spread a thin layer of Alouette Buffalo cheddar soft spread on the naan bread. Top with chicken and mozzarella cheese then bake for 5-10 minutes, until cheese is bubbly.
- Drizzle with blue cheese dressing and hot sauce. Sprinkle chopped green onions on top if using.

This past Sunday I was planning to make homemade pizza. I have really perfected the pizza-making process (not to brag or anything) and was looking forward to having pizza for dinner. (Here is my crust recipe – I will also be doing a full post about making homemade pizza soon, so keep an eye out.) But Sunday ended up being really busy as well as ridiculously hot. I simply didn’t feel like turning my oven on at 550º F for 2-3 hours. So, I broke out the naan bread and fired up the grill!
Naan bread works perfectly as a pizza crust. Following the technique below, it gets nice and crispy on the bottom but still has some chew, and it’s just so quick and easy! Making the naan pizzas on the grill worked beautifully, but I also cooked one in the oven and that worked great, too. If I had to choose I would go with the grill, but you can’t lose either way!
Naan pizzas are also a great lunch option – I made one for myself yesterday in the toaster oven and it was quick and painless!
For the record, I love my homemade crust more. But these naan pizzas are still pretty amazing and are perfect for when you need a good homemade pizza cheat!
Pizza flavors pictured: Barbecue Chicken (BBQ sauce, chicken, cheese and cilantro tossed on after cooking) and Honey Goat Cheese with Caramelized Onion
